Transaction 8ebf8095f23af63851fff4d86ffa444c352f66ec0433e2b8a0dffd5a1d8703eb

2 Input
2 Outputs
  • 8ebf8095f23af63851fff4d86ffa444c352f66ec0433e2b8a0dffd5a1d8703eb:0
  • value  269290
    address  33fBMsbXCufLUYPr4Tqzuc5v4RfTEb4g4Y
  • 8ebf8095f23af63851fff4d86ffa444c352f66ec0433e2b8a0dffd5a1d8703eb:1
  • value  6039875
    address  12oHokPn2sP1NaJ5dQoL7HiMBAsU2SpxMJ